Wiktionary
CONSORTIUM, noun. An association or combination of businesses, financial institutions, or investors, for the purpose of engaging in a joint venture.
CONSORTIUM, noun. A similar arrangement among non-commercial institutions or organizations.
CONSORTIUM, noun. An association or society.
CONSORTIUM, noun. (legal) The right of a spouse to all the normal relationships with his or her mate.
Dictionary definition
CONSORTIUM, noun. An association of companies for some definite purpose.
